In 1860 some half a million free people of African descent resided in the United States. Known alternately as free Negroes, free blacks, free people of color, or simply freepeople (to distinguish them from post – Civil War freedpeople), they composed less than 2 percent of the nation's population and about 9 ... citalopram toxbase https://liftedhouse.net

WebJan 19, 2024 · By the mid 19th century, America’s population was still doubling approximately every 23 years, as it had done in colonial days. By 1860, the original thirteen states had more than doubled in number, and the number of states had increased to 33.
